Role Purpose:

In this exciting role, youll work closely with both primary and secondary care partnersincluding our dedicated Community Mental Health Team (CMHT) and local GPsto support individuals living with Severe Mental Illness (SMI). Youll be at the heart of the community, empowering people on their recovery journey, helping them stay well, and connecting them with the support and resources they need to thrive. If you're ready to make a meaningful impact and be part of a truly person-centred approach to mental health care, wed love to hear from you!

Key duties

  • Provide one-to-one telephone and face-to-face support to service members from a variety of backgrounds with varying degrees of mental health difficulties.
  • Have a good understanding of support services across the district
  • Signpost/complete onward referrals to relevant services for people to access additional support.
  • Complete individual needs assessments, risk assessments and outcome measures with people we support.
  • Develop person-centred support plans to help individuals stay well.
  • Record information electronically and maintain up to date records.
  • Work effectively with colleagues.
  • Motivate and encourage people to take steps to achieve positive change in their lives.
  • Promote equity, diversity and inclusion through your work.
  • Commit to self-development and undertake any training required to fulfil your role.
  • Participate in individual and group supervision and internal/external staff development including mandatory training related to the role
  • Attend and input to regular team meetings
  • Build effective working relationships with Community Mental Health Teams and attend regular team meetings, huddles, and other CMHT-related activities.
  • Attend and input to CMHT team meetings and huddles and host desk at the CMHT
  • Ensure that in all aspects of the role you embody the aims, objectives, and core values of Bradford district and Craven Mind
  • Ensure that the relevant colleagues and a competent understanding of, and comply with, all Bradford district and Craven Mind policies and procedures.
  • Take responsibility, with colleagues, for ensuring that all Health and Safety, Safeguarding, Information Governance and Equality & Diversity requirements are met and all other Company policies complied with.
  • Undertake any other reasonable duties or tasks deemed necessary by the senior management team.
